Diferença chave: No campo de computadores e eletrônicos, o booleano se refere a um tipo de dados que possui dois valores possíveis representando verdadeiro e falso. É geralmente usado no contexto de um sistema lógico dedutivo conhecido como Álgebra Booleana. Binário em matemática e computadores, refere-se a uma notação numérica de base 2. Consiste em dois valores 0 e 1. Os dígitos são combinados usando uma estrutura de valores de lugar para gerar valores numéricos equivalentes. Assim, ambos são baseados no mesmo conceito subjacente, mas usados no contexto para diferentes sistemas.
Comparação entre Boolean e Binary:
boleano | Binário | |
Definição | No campo de computadores e eletrônicos, o booleano se refere a um tipo de dados que possui dois valores possíveis representando verdadeiro e falso. É geralmente usado no contexto de um sistema lógico dedutivo conhecido como Álgebra Booleana. | Binário em matemática e computadores, refere-se a uma notação numérica de base 2. Consiste em dois valores 0 e 1. Os dígitos são combinados usando uma estrutura de valores de lugar para gerar valores numéricos equivalentes. |
Origem | Nomeado após George Boole (1815-1864) | O termo binário do Latim binarius final "consistindo de dois" |
Método de Uso | Existem 4 operadores booleanos principais: AND, NOT, OR e XOR.
| Um sistema numérico binário também é chamado de sistema numérico de base-2.
Passo 1 - Alinhe o divisor (Y) com o final mais significativo do dividendo. Deixe a porção de Passo 2 - O dividendo do seu MSB ao seu bit alinhado com o LSB do divisor seja designado por X. Etapa 3 - Compare X e Y. a) Se X> = Y, o bit quociente é 1 e executa a subtração XY. b) Se X <Y, o bit quociente é 0 e não executa nenhuma subtração. Passo 4 - Desloque Y um bit para a direita e vá para o passo 2. |
Exemplo | Expressão booleana pode ser denotada por uma expressão que resulta em um valor VERDADEIRO ou FALSO. Por exemplo, a expressão 4 <5 (4 é menor que 5) é uma expressão booleana, pois o resultado é sempre verdadeiro para essa instrução específica. | Representação decimal de um número binário - 100100 = [(1) × 2 ^ 5] + [(0) × 2 ^ 4] + [(0) × 2 ^ 3] + [(1) × 2 ^ 2] + [ (0) × 2 ^ 1] + [(0) × 2 ^ 0] = 36 |